Making News

This year, Up Here is celebrating a milestone – our 25th year in print. In January, to mark that achievement, we published our “25th anniversary special.” That publication, and our big birthday, attracted press coverage from across the North and South. The Globe and Mail newspaper featured us in their Jan. 17 “On the Stand” section.

Also in mid-January, Canada’s other national newspaper, the National Post, ran an article about Up Here’s 25 years in print.

Local media got in on the coverage as well. Our magazine’s founder and still-publisher, Marion Lavigne, discussed the anniversary, and the magazine’s seat-of-the-pants launch, with the Yukon News. And editor Aaron Spitzer discussed both the founding of the magazine and its health for the future with CBC Whitehorse's Dave Croft.
